提升Markdown数学编辑效率的5个实用技巧
在技术文档和学术写作中,数学公式的编辑往往成为效率瓶颈。传统Markdown编辑器处理LaTeX(一种基于ΤΕΧ的排版系统)公式时,需要手动输入大量命令和符号,不仅耗时还容易出错。本文将通过五个实用技巧,帮助你在Typora编辑器中显著提升数学公式的编辑效率,从根本上解决公式输入慢、格式乱、易出错的问题。
1. 一键激活智能补全:告别手动输入长命令
问题:输入复杂LaTeX命令时,需要记忆大量语法结构(如\frac{分子}{分母}),且容易遗漏括号或符号顺序。
方案:通过Typora插件的slash_commands功能,实现在行内公式环境中输入反斜杠""时自动触发补全建议。
案例:在撰写学术论文时,输入"\fr"即可触发分数命令\frac{}{}的补全提示,减少60%的输入时间。
🔧 操作步骤:
- 确保已安装Typora插件并启用slash_commands模块
- 在行内公式(
$...$)中输入""即可触发补全菜单 - 按上下键选择所需命令,回车自动插入完整语法结构
2. 3步打造个性化补全库:高频符号一键调用
问题:系统默认补全列表可能不包含你的专业领域高频符号,频繁输入相同命令降低效率。
方案:通过修改配置文件自定义补全命令,将常用符号添加到快速访问列表。
案例:在机器学习论文写作中,将希腊字母(如α、β、γ)和集合符号(∈、∉)添加到补全库,使符号输入从平均15秒缩短至2秒。
🔧 配置方法:
- 打开插件配置文件
plugin/global/settings/settings.user.toml - 在
[slash_commands]部分添加命令:{ enable = true, type = "snippet", scope = "inline_math", keyword = "alpha", callback = "\\alpha " }, { enable = true, type = "snippet", scope = "inline_math", keyword = "beta", callback = "\\beta " } - 重启Typora使配置生效
推荐补全命令清单(覆盖8个高频场景):
| 关键词 | 插入内容 | 应用场景 |
|---|---|---|
| sum | \sum_{i=1}^n | 求和公式 |
| int | \int_{a}^{b} | 定积分 |
| sqrt | \sqrt{} | 平方根 |
| vec | \vec{x} | 向量表示 |
| in | \in | 集合属于关系 |
| partial | \partial | 偏导数符号 |
| approx | \approx | 近似符号 |
| because | \because | 因为符号 |
3. 命令面板快速调用:脱离鼠标的高效操作
问题:在编辑过程中频繁切换鼠标选择菜单,打断思维连贯性。
方案:使用插件的commander命令面板,通过键盘快捷键快速调用数学编辑功能。
案例:编写技术文档时,按下Ctrl+Shift+P调出命令面板,输入"latex"即可筛选所有数学相关功能,实现全键盘操作。
4. 工具栏定制:将常用功能置于指尖
问题:常用数学功能深藏在多级菜单中,每次使用需多次点击。
方案:通过插件自定义工具栏,将公式编辑高频功能添加到顶部导航栏。
案例:将"插入矩阵"、"公式编号"、"符号面板"等功能添加到工具栏后,访问速度提升3倍,特别适合多公式文档编辑。
🔧 设置步骤:
- 打开插件设置界面,选择"工具栏配置"
- 将"数学工具"分类下的功能拖拽到顶部工具栏
- 调整图标顺序以匹配个人使用习惯
5. 效率对比:传统输入 vs 插件辅助
| 操作场景 | 传统输入耗时 | 插件辅助耗时 | 效率提升 |
|---|---|---|---|
| 输入带上下标的求和公式 | 45秒 | 8秒 | 82% |
| 插入3x3矩阵 | 60秒 | 12秒 | 80% |
| 输入包含5个希腊字母的公式 | 35秒 | 5秒 | 86% |
| 编辑包含10个公式的文档 | 15分钟 | 3分钟 | 80% |
常见问题排查
- 补全功能不触发:检查是否在
$...$行内公式环境中输入反斜杠,公式块($$...$$)暂不支持补全 - 自定义命令不生效:确认配置文件格式正确,关键词无重复,重启Typora后测试
- 符号显示异常:检查是否安装了LaTeX渲染引擎,可通过插件的"修复LaTeX环境"功能自动配置
通过以上五个技巧,你可以将数学公式编辑效率提升70%以上,尤其适合学术论文、技术报告和数学相关文档的创作。记住,最高效的工具配置是根据个人使用习惯不断优化的过程,建议每两周回顾一次使用频率,调整补全命令和工具栏布局。
atomcodeClaude Code 的开源替代方案。连接任意大模型,编辑代码,运行命令,自动验证 — 全自动执行。用 Rust 构建,极致性能。 | An open-source alternative to Claude Code. Connect any LLM, edit code, run commands, and verify changes — autonomously. Built in Rust for speed. Get StartedRust099- DDeepSeek-V4-ProDeepSeek-V4-Pro(总参数 1.6 万亿,激活 49B)面向复杂推理和高级编程任务,在代码竞赛、数学推理、Agent 工作流等场景表现优异,性能接近国际前沿闭源模型。Python00
MiMo-V2.5-ProMiMo-V2.5-Pro作为旗舰模型,擅⻓处理复杂Agent任务,单次任务可完成近千次⼯具调⽤与⼗余轮上 下⽂压缩。Python00
GLM-5.1GLM-5.1是智谱迄今最智能的旗舰模型,也是目前全球最强的开源模型。GLM-5.1大大提高了代码能力,在完成长程任务方面提升尤为显著。和此前分钟级交互的模型不同,它能够在一次任务中独立、持续工作超过8小时,期间自主规划、执行、自我进化,最终交付完整的工程级成果。Jinja00
Kimi-K2.6Kimi K2.6 是一款开源的原生多模态智能体模型,在长程编码、编码驱动设计、主动自主执行以及群体任务编排等实用能力方面实现了显著提升。Python00
MiniMax-M2.7MiniMax-M2.7 是我们首个深度参与自身进化过程的模型。M2.7 具备构建复杂智能体应用框架的能力,能够借助智能体团队、复杂技能以及动态工具搜索,完成高度精细的生产力任务。Python00


